LAPD asking for public’s help identifying suspect in sexual assault

Published

on

The Los Angeles Police Division is asking for the general public’s assist to determine the suspect in a sexual assault that occurred at a Sawtelle condo constructing.

The assault occurred Wednesday, March 23, at round 10:10 p.m. in a residential constructing situated 11734 Wilshire Blvd.

A lady was using in an elevator when a person joined her inside, police mentioned. As she exited the elevator and headed towards her condo door, the person from the elevator pinned her in opposition to the wall and motioned for the lady to open the door and let him into the condo together with her.

Whereas he pinned the lady in opposition to the wall, the person was additionally exposing his genitals and urgent in opposition to her, the LAPD mentioned.

After the lady repeatedly advised the person to cease, he ultimately let her go and returned to the elevator.

On Thursday evening, the Police Division launched a sketch and outline of the suspect within the sexual assault.

He’s described as a Black man with brown hair and brown eyes. He’s believed to be about 5 foot, 7 inches tall and 165 kilos. On the time of the assault he was sporting a black hooded sweatshirt with neon, black denims and black sneakers.

Police mentioned he’s estimated to be about 32 years outdated.

Anybody with details about the suspect or associated crimes is urged to contact the LAPD West Bureau Detectives Bureau at 213-473-0447. It’s also possible to submit an nameless tip on-line at lacrimestoppers.org.
